Output f300833090adf44452e5bbfcf4e4edd2ce55f773c33bd04bca359dec01e89ae2:0

value
133346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04bb66e3f580d2495484ded1879d3d6bbf787d00 OP_EQUAL
address
32838DyM1pfpXwXntoyzMMPtDLQsFALgYM
transaction
f300833090adf44452e5bbfcf4e4edd2ce55f773c33bd04bca359dec01e89ae2
confirmations
314579
spent
true